Google Whisk: The Future of AI-Powered Image Remixing
Introduction: The Evolution of AI in Digital Creativity
Artificial intelligence has profoundly transformed the creative landscape in recent years. AI-generated art, music, and video synthesis are no longer futuristic concepts but active tools used by designers, artists, and content creators worldwide. Google’s latest innovation, Whisk, represents a significant leap in this domain.

Launched in December 2024 in the United States, Whisk has now expanded to more than 100 countries, introducing a new paradigm in AI-driven digital art. Unlike existing AI tools that rely heavily on text prompts, Whisk simplifies image generation by allowing users to remix and reinterpret images using three visual inputs:

Subject – The main element of the composition.
Scene – The background or setting.
Style – The artistic approach applied to the image.
By integrating Google’s most advanced AI models, Gemini AI and Imagen 3, Whisk offers a seamless process that combines user input with powerful computational creativity. How Whisk Works: A New Approach to AI Creativity
The Core Technology Behind Whisk
Whisk utilizes two of Google’s cutting-edge AI models:

Gemini AI – Analyzes input images and extracts semantic and compositional details to generate textual descriptions.
Imagen 3 – Google’s most advanced text-to-image model, which processes Gemini AI’s descriptions to generate a new image.
These models work together to produce highly coherent, visually consistent, and creative outputs that blend the key elements from the three user-selected images.

The Image Remixing Process
Unlike traditional AI image-generation tools, which rely on complex prompt engineering, Whisk introduces a simplified, intuitive process:

Step	User Action	Functionality
1	Upload an image for the subject	Determines the primary focus (e.g., a person, an object, or an animal).
2	Upload an image for the scene	Defines the background and environment.
3	Upload an image for the style	Controls the artistic rendering (e.g., realism, impressionism, cyberpunk).
This drag-and-drop system allows users to experiment with different compositions without the need for extensive artistic expertise or AI knowledge.

Whisk vs. Other AI Image-Generation Tools: A Competitive Analysis
Feature Comparison
Whisk is not the only AI tool offering image-generation capabilities. OpenAI’s DALL·E, MidJourney, and Adobe Firefly are also leading players in this space. However, Whisk introduces a new level of interactivity and creative freedom.

Feature	Whisk	DALL·E	MidJourney	Adobe Firefly
Input Method	Image-based + optional text	Primarily text-based	Text-based + reference images	Text-based + Photoshop tools
Customization	High (image remixing)	Moderate	High (stylized artwork)	High (integration with Adobe)
User-Friendly Interface	Yes	Moderate	No (Discord-based)	Yes
Realism vs. Creativity	Creative remixing	Balanced realism	Artistic stylization	Professional-grade refinement
Unlike DALL·E, which prioritizes realistic interpretations, or MidJourney, which leans towards stylized compositions, Whisk offers a more balanced approach that focuses on remixing images rather than generating completely new ones from scratch.

Global Expansion: Accessibility and Geographic Restrictions
Countries Where Whisk is Available
Google has expanded Whisk to over 100 countries, marking a significant milestone in AI-driven creativity. However, some major regions have been excluded from this rollout.

Region	Whisk Availability	Possible Reason for Restriction
United States	✅ Available	First launch region
Canada	✅ Available	North American expansion
European Union (EU)	❌ Not Available	GDPR and AI regulatory concerns
United Kingdom (UK)	❌ Not Available	Post-Brexit AI regulations
India	❌ Not Available	AI compliance and data sovereignty
Indonesia	❌ Not Available	Legal and censorship concerns
This selective expansion highlights Google’s cautious approach to regulatory compliance, particularly in regions with strict data privacy laws.

Potential Impact of Whisk on the Creative Industry
1. Democratizing AI-Generated Art
One of Whisk’s key innovations is its ability to make AI-driven creativity more accessible. By reducing the reliance on complex text prompts, artists, designers, and even casual users can easily generate unique digital compositions.

2. Enhancing Rapid Prototyping for Designers
For professionals in industries such as game design, advertising, and digital marketing, Whisk could serve as a rapid prototyping tool, enabling:

Faster concept art development.
Iterative design workflows without extensive manual editing.
Quick testing of different visual styles before committing to a final concept.
3. Ethical and Copyright Concerns
With the growing presence of AI-generated content, questions regarding intellectual property rights remain a challenge. Whisk attempts to mitigate this by focusing on remixing existing images rather than direct replication. However, legal experts caution that:

“Even if AI-generated images are not exact copies, they may still infringe on original artistic elements. Companies and creators must establish ethical AI guidelines.” — Professor Elena Ramirez, AI Ethics Researcher, Oxford University

As AI-generated works become more prevalent, legal frameworks will need to evolve to address copyright attribution and fair use concerns.
